46 CFR 68.80: Invalidation of a coastwise endorsement.

In addition to the events in § 67.167(c)(1) through (c)(9) of this chapter, a Certificate of Documentation together with a coastwise endorsement under this subpart becomes invalid when—

(a) The owner fails to make the certification required by § 68.65 or ceases to meet the requirements of the certification on file;

(b) The demise charter expires or is transferred to another charterer; or

(c) The citizenship of the charterer or sub-charterer changes to the extent that they are no longer qualified for a coastwise endorsement.
